"MICHELANGELO: THE SHADOW OF GENIUS" OPENS IN FLORENCE
THEN WILL TOUR U.S. CITIES
An enormous international exhibition opening today spotlights the role
Michelangelo Buonarroti played in Florence during the time of the Medici
and
focus on the artist's profound influence on other artists of the 16th
and
17th centuries in Italy and throughout Europe.
The exhibition, titled "The Shadow of Genius. Michelangelo and the Art
of
Florence, 1537-1631", will be in Florence until September 29.
Afterwards it travels to the United States where it will be housed at
the Art
Institute of Chicago from November 9 to February 2, 2003, and then
at the
Institute of Art of Detroit from March 16 to June 8, 2003.
More than 150 works --painting, sculpture, design, tapestry, glass,
porcelain, stonework, furniture, armor and reliquary items-- on loan
from
major Italian and foreign museums are on display in the nine sections
of the
show.
The assembled works document for the first time the wide-ranging artistic
heritage of Michelangelo and his impact on the language of figurative
art.
